We keep product delivery structured without making it heavy. Every engagement starts with clarity, moves through practical design and engineering, then finishes with QA, launch support, and a plan for what comes next.

The process is flexible for each project, but the structure stays consistent so teams always know what is being planned, built, tested, and released.
We understand business goals, users, current systems, integrations, risks, timelines, and the real reason the product needs to exist.
We shape user flows, content structure, journeys, wireframes, and interface direction so the product feels useful before code begins.
We define the technology approach, modules, API needs, data flow, security checks, milestones, and sprint plan.
Frontend, backend, mobile, AI, cloud, and integrations move in planned iterations with clear demos and progress visibility.
We test functionality, responsiveness, performance, integrations, security basics, and release readiness before launch.
After launch, we help with optimization, new features, analytics, fixes, documentation, and product scaling.
